public void UpdatePw(WebMainModels main) { SysUser result = null; if (Session["UserModel"] != null) { result = SysUserDomain.GetInstance().UpdatePwd(Session["UserModel"] as SysUser, main.passWord); } Response.ContentType = "text/json"; if (result != null) { Session["UserModel"] = result; Response.Write("{\"statusCode\":\"200\", \"message\":\"操作成功\",\"callbackType\":\"closeCurrent\",\"forwardUrl\":\"/WebMain/Main\"}"); } else { Response.Write("{\"statusCode\":\"300\", \"message\":\"操作失败\"}"); } }
// GET: WebMain public ActionResult Index(WebMainModels model) { if (Session["UserModel"] != null) { try { SysUser UserModel = Session["UserModel"] as SysUser; model.ListResource = SysResourceDomain.GetInstance().GetPagesByUserId(UserModel.UserId); model.UserName = UserModel.UserName; var RoleCode = GetRoleCode(); model.RoleType = RoleCode == "1" ? "超级管理员" : (RoleCode == "2" ? "部门领导" : "普通员工"); return(View(model)); } catch (Exception) { return(RedirectToAction("Login", "WebMain")); } } else { return(RedirectToAction("Login", "WebMain")); } }
public ActionResult UpdatePw() { WebMainModels main = new WebMainModels(); return(View(main)); }
public ActionResult Main(WebMainModels model) { model.ListSysFavorite = SysFavoriteDomain.GetInstance().GetFavoriteList(1); return(View(model)); }